What is the origin of the name Raghavendraprasad?

The name Raghavendraprasad has its origins in Hindu culture, specifically derived from the name Raghavendra, which refers to a revered saint and spiritual leader. The suffix 'prasad' means 'blessing' or 'gift,' often used in religious contexts. Together, the name signifies a blessed or revered individual associated with spiritual wisdom.

What does the name Raghavendraprasad mean?

Raghavendraprasad can be interpreted to mean 'the blessing of Raghavendra.' The name combines 'Raghavendra,' referring to a revered saint, with 'prasad,' which signifies a divine gift or blessing. This meaning imbues the name with spiritual significance and reverence.
